Annual key figures on credit card payments in Canada, with forecasts up to 2027
The average value of a credit card transaction in Canada is predicted to decline even further between 2022 and 2027, decreasing by over six USD. This is according to one of several forecasts made by Statista covering the credit card market in Canada. The North American country is one of the most mature countries in the world when it comes to credit card penetration. This is especially reflected in the value of credit card payments making up over 25 percent of the Canada's GDP. This is partially because credit card ownership is high among young consumers in the country. Credit cards also rank as the country's most popular payment method.
